Stack buffer overflow in WAD
CVSSv3 Score: 5.1 A Stack-based Buffer Overflow vulnerability [CWE-121] in FortiOS explicit proxy may allow an unauthenticated attacker who can bypass stack protection and ASLR to execute arbitrary code or commands in the context of the WAD daemon via crafted sockets, only if the explicit proxy is configured with Kerberos authentication and SOCKS enabled. CSIRTS triage
- What
- Stack buffer overflow in FortiOS explicit proxy WAD daemon allows arbitrary code execution under specific configuration conditions.
- Who is affected
- FortiOS explicit proxy deployments configured with Kerberos authentication and SOCKS enabled.
- Urgency
- Moderate urgency; CVSS 5.1 requires specific configuration and stack protection bypass, limiting exposure.
- Action
- Update FortiOS to patch CVE-2026-71407 and disable Kerberos+SOCKS explicit proxy if not required.
